Transaction 1404058675ff846f9554fe5b5d0a379e01e3de113cd4e6a9d1ac1fa7ed45daec

1 Input
2 Outputs
  • 1404058675ff846f9554fe5b5d0a379e01e3de113cd4e6a9d1ac1fa7ed45daec:0
  • value  5590632799
    address  3QaVugmFScqaoSnC57XKAZ8kQUMWFbxJ43
  • 1404058675ff846f9554fe5b5d0a379e01e3de113cd4e6a9d1ac1fa7ed45daec:1
  • value  100000
    address  1HWNAPoi57rY5NkkP6r4pZyCucFuKaLP2s